Potty: Potted Potter at the Garrick Theatre (****)

The adventures of Harry Potter are retold by Dan and Jeff in a silly cyclone that encompasses all seven of the classic books in just 70 minutes. Chock-full with madcap antics and slapstick, this is fun for the whole family, but a little on the slight side for anyone who might be hoping for more … Continue reading

New kids on the block: Loserville at the Garrick Theatre (***)

Youth musical Loserville gets its moment in the limelight on the West End, and the result is an upbeat, bouncy and fun musical. There are many little issues that stop this from being a classic, but there’s also plenty to enjoy – and it’s fantastic seeing so many West End debuts in one show. At the Garrick … Continue reading
